Our client, a technological leader in multilayer polymer film (MLP) capacitors, is seeking a Logistics Clerk to join their team. As a Logistics Clerk, you will be part of the operations team supporting the efficient movement of goods. The ideal candidate will have strong attention to detail, excellent multitasking abilities, and a collaborative team-oriented mindset which will align successfully in the organization.

Job Title: Logistics Clerk

Location: Lynchburg, VA

Pay Range: $18 per hour

What's the Job?
  • Prepare and process customer orders according to the shipping schedule, ensuring accuracy and timely delivery.
  • Ensure Packing Slip aligns with shipment and ERP, generate shipping labels, part labels, and required documentation.
  • Utilize ERP systems and warehouse technology to efficiently locate, process, and ship products.
  • Receive and verify incoming shipments from vendors to ensure accuracy and quality. Organize documentation, including shipping records, statements of origin, and compliance paperwork.
  • Maintain an organized inventory of all raw and finished goods, optimizing storage for accessibility and efficiency.
  • Additional responsibilities as required including production operations.
What's Needed?
  • High school degree or GED required.
  • At least 12 to 18 months of logistics experience.
  • Experience with ERP, MRP, or any logistics management software, familiarity with customer portals and logistics vendors (UPS, FedEx, etc.).
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Applications (Excel, Outlook, Word).
  • Able to lift, push, and pull items 50 pounds and use a hand truck.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y in order processing, 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ment while maintaining organization, possess a collaborative team-oriented mindset and personality with a hands-on, can-do attitude.
